It'll make the smell almost gone.Most dogs love to play tug-of-war with a towel. Trainers wash the towel so it has no scent to confuse the dogs and they play tug-of-war. Later the trainer rolls a bag of marijuana into the towel and the dog learns to associate that smell with their favorite toy. As the training progresses different drugs are rolled into the towel.When a police dog finds what he’s sniffing for, he lets his handler know it’s there by giving the alert signal. Drug dogs use an aggressive alert — they dig and paw at the spot where they smell the drugs, trying to get at the toy they think is waiting there. What do dogs do […]

Sniffer dogs use their highly developed sense of smell, which is 10,000 to 100,000 times better than humans, to detect drugs.Yes, airport drug dogs smell vape pens, and the dogs smell as well. But that is not what most drug dogs are trained to detect. Sniffer dogs have to be trained on a specific substance to detect it, so with your vape pens, even though the drug dogs smell it, they will not necessarily hone in on it.
